apparmor: Fix failed mount permission check error message
commitec240b5905
upstream. When the mount check fails due to a permission check failure instead of explicitly at one of the subcomponent checks, AppArmor is reporting a failure in the flags match. However this is not true and AppArmor can not attribute the error at this point to any particular component, and should only indicate the mount failed due to missing permissions. Fixes:2ea3ffb778
